| | |
| | | |
| | | <select id="getUserInfoByPropertyId" resultType="org.springblade.modules.system.entity.User" |
| | | parameterType="java.lang.String"> |
| | | SELECT * from blade_user bu where bu.dept_id in ( |
| | | SELECT |
| | | SELECT |
| | | * |
| | | FROM |
| | | blade_user bu |
| | | WHERE |
| | | bu.role_id = #{roleId} |
| | | and bu.dept_id IN ( |
| | | SELECT |
| | | id |
| | | FROM |
| | | FROM |
| | | ( SELECT id, parent_id FROM blade_dept ORDER BY parent_id, id ) org_query, |
| | | ( SELECT @id := #{deptId} ) initialisation |
| | | WHERE |
| | | FIND_IN_SET( parent_id, @id ) > 0 |
| | | AND @id := CONCAT( @id, ',', id ) |
| | | ) or bu.dept_id=#{deptId} |
| | | (SELECT @id := #{deptId} ) initialisation |
| | | WHERE |
| | | FIND_IN_SET( parent_id, @id ) > 0 AND @id := CONCAT( @id, ',', id ) |
| | | ) |
| | | |
| | | </select> |
| | | |